On the other hand we have learned a great deal about the nature of drug addiction on an individual level and how to treat a person afflicted with the malady. Today, there are many different treatment options for a person that has developed a drug addiction problem. How do you know if a person has a drug addiction problem? It is a simple test. When faced with serious negative consequences, brought about by their drug they continue to use. These serious negative consequences of their drug use may be, loss of employment, legal issues, marital problems, abusing or neglecting their children and in spite of these consequences brought on by their drug use they will continue to use. A person in the throes of drug addiction will promise to stop and mend their ways yet continue to use and manifest the same unacceptable behavior associated with drug addiction.
A drug addict in Spring Creek, Nevada has a connection to the drugs that completely controls his or her life. They have so called "friends" in Spring Creek that they use drugs with daily. With so many reminders it can be very difficult for an addict to break the habit in Spring Creek.
For a person in Spring Creek, Nevada that had developed a serious addiction two of the most therapeutic decisions one could make are: one, find a good Drug Rehab Center and two, make it a considerable distance from Spring Creek. Add to this a long term Drug Rehabilitation Program 90 days or however long it takes to remedy the condition and give them enough time to practice their new life as a drug free person. Professionals studying the condition of drug addiction and treatment on how to address it, all agree on one thing: there is no quick fix for the condition. Studies show even the best treatment available takes time to take hold and then the person should have time to become accustomed to their new drug free life and become confident they can continue to do so when they return to Spring Creek.

- Facts
- Magic mushrooms will cause an effect similar to a "trip" on LSD.
- Individuals tend to abuse PCP because of the mind-altering, hallucinogenic effects it produces.
- Meth addiction can often lead to homelessness, divorce, the loss of a job criminal behavior, and loss of control of over one's own thought processes.
- Freebasing crack cocaine involves heating the crack until it liquefies, and then inhaling the vapors through a pipe.
